Frost Star Tier List — March 2026
S-Tier: Buy These First
Extra Construction Queue (500 FS) — Permanently enables a second simultaneous build slot. Community consensus across high-rank alliances is unanimous: highest ROI purchase in the game. The compounding time savings over months of play dwarf any hero or cosmetic.

Extra March Queue (500 FS) — Permanent second rally slot for SvS and Hall of Heroes. In Patch 1.25's meta, alliance coordination during training-speed events saves roughly 20% on speedup consumption. Without this slot, you're watching from the sidelines.
Monthly Card (500 FS) — 20 Stamina plus Gems daily for 30 days. At 500 FS entry cost, the cumulative return is a no-brainer. Light spenders targeting ~1,500 FS during the promo window can unlock all three S-Tier items for approximately $14.30 at the March 13–18 bonus rate.
A-Tier: Strong Value, Context-Dependent
Festival Pack (999 FS) — Speedups, resources, and VIP points. The VIP component is what elevates this. If you're close to VIP Level 6 (40,000 VIP points, unlocks a free additional March Queue), this becomes a legitimate shortcut. Prioritize it over raw FS purchases when you're within striking distance of that threshold.
Gen15 Hero Bundles (2,000–3,000 FS buffer) — Hank, Estrella, and Viveca on Day 1080+ servers in 48-hour windows. The urgency is real. Hold this buffer rather than spending down on lower-priority items.
B-Tier: Situational
March Season Pass Elite — Hero Fragments and FS rebates are useful, but only if you're actively completing the seasonal content. Casual players who won't finish the pass track are better served by direct FS purchases.
$9.99 Pack during promo — 1,049 FS versus 999 FS standard. Fine as a supplemental purchase after hitting primary targets, not a standalone strategy.
C-Tier: Skip
$999.99 Whale Pack — The most important call in this guide. Community analysis confirms: zero promo bonus during March 13–18. You get 99,990 FS at standard rate. Stacking $99.99 packs yields 10,499 FS each with the 5% bonus. The math is unambiguous — stacking is strictly more efficient.
Raw resource packs — Spending FS on farmable resources before securing permanent queue unlocks is the most common mistake veterans flag. Resources regenerate. Queue slots don't.
Recharge Bundle Value Comparison

| Pack Price | Standard FS | Promo FS (Mar 13–18) | Bonus | FS per $1 (Promo)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| $4.99 | 499 | 524 | +25 FS | ~105 FS |
| $9.99 | 999 | 1,049 | +50 FS | ~105 FS |
| $99.99 | 9,999 | 10,499 | +500 FS | ~105 FS |
| $999.99 | 99,990 | 99,990 | +0 FS | ~100 FS |
The $99.99 pack is the community-validated sweet spot. At 10,499 FS during promo, it covers both queue unlocks (1,000 FS), Monthly Card (500 FS), Festival Pack (999 FS), and leaves ~8,000 FS for Gen15 bundles. That's a complete spending cycle in one purchase.
For light spenders: three $4.99 packs during the promo window = 1,572 FS — enough for all three S-Tier permanent unlocks with a small buffer. About $15 total. A defensible entry point for first-time spenders.

The Honest F2P Gap Assessment
The queue unlock gap is the real pain point. A F2P player without the Extra Construction Queue is building at half the speed of someone who bought it on day one. Over six months, that compounds into a development gap that gift codes can't fully bridge. Patch 1.25 didn't widen this mechanically, but Gen15 hero availability means the hero power gap is now also a factor on Day 1080+ servers.
For casual players not targeting top SvS rankings: the gap is stable. For competitive players: it's not narrowing.

The Carry-Over Rule Most Players Get Wrong
Not all Frost Star purchases carry over equally. Frost Stars themselves, permanent unlocks (queue slots, VIP levels, hero acquisitions), and infrastructure upgrades are account-permanent. Cosmetics reset at Season 5's end.
The March Season Pass Elite's Crystal Starlight Nameplate is cosmetic. It has social value in competitive alliances, but it should never be prioritized over permanent infrastructure for players who haven't secured their queue unlocks.
